What Defines the Scandi Shag Carpet?
The classic Scandi shag carpet features a tall, chenille-style pile with soft, tufted fibers arranged in a meticulously even cut. Unlike traditional shag, however, it’s precisely engineered—matching Scandinavian preferences for soft luxury, subtle texture, and a natural feel underfoot. Its minimalist aesthetic complements the broader Scandinavian ethos: warm, inviting spaces that foster calm and comfort.
But beyond these visual cues, the real magic lies beneath the surface.

The Hidden Secret: Engineered Fiber Technology for Durability and Comfort
The true innovation isn’t just the soft handle—it’s how modern Scandi shag carpets are engineered. Most contemporary Fibers use a blend of polyester blends combined with recycled nylon or rehabilitated PET fibers. This combination balances the plush shag look with resilience and longevity. But what’s most overlooked is the strategic fiber density gradient.
- Top layer: Long, denser shag fibers for soft tactile experience.
- Base layer: Looser, springy backing fibers for resilience and quick recovery.
- Tufting technique: Precision-cut tufts prevent matting while maximizing air and sound absorption.
This engineered structure isn’t just about feel—it’s crucial for how the carpet ages. Unlike thick, static shag rugs that snag and flatten quickly, Scandi shag carpets maintain their loft and softness for years, resisting compression far better thanks to advanced core materials.

Acoustic Performance: The Silent Superpower
Most people associate Scandinavian design with airy, open-concept spaces—but they also prioritize interior acoustics. This is where the Scandi shag carpet’s hidden strength shines.
Thanks to its deep pile and open transverse fiber architecture, it acts as a natural sound absorber. Studies show that high-quality shag rugs can reduce room echo by up to 30%, creating a quieter, more serene living environment—perfect for minimizing traffic noise, footfalls, and loud conversations in open-plan homes.
That soft “cushioned” sound underfoot isn’t just comfort—it’s a quiet performance feature, often unrecognized but essential in real-world use.
Sustainability: A Step Forward with Eco-Conscious Fibers
Another unspoken secret is the rise of sustainable Scandi shag carpets. Many brands now integrate recycled fibers, including post-consumer plastic bottles and reclaimed cellulose, without sacrificing softness. This shift aligns with Scandinavian values around environmental responsibility—making the shag carpet not just a comfort element, but a conscious choice.
Note that true Scandi shag avoids heavy formaldehyde treatments and uses solvents-free backing, enhancing breathability and indoor air quality.
